Culture of Kaizen

The word kaizen means to change for the better. It is people-centered, scientific problem-solving, directed towards the benefit of society. Creating a strong culture of kaizen—focused on people, not processes—is a fundamental aspect of continuous improvement success. This course explores the human side of lean in great detail. Learn about the difference between so-called adaptive and non-adaptive cultures. Discover the importance of habits and find out how to mitigate social threats. Plus, explore the characteristics of a successful kaizen leader, and learn motivation and persuasion techniques to improve your communication skills and positively influence your team.
